## Functions
### read
read(pin)
Read humidity and temperature from DHT22.
**Parameters:**
*
pin - ESP8266 pin connect to data pin in DHT22
### getHumidity
getHumidity()
Returns the humidity of the last reading.
**Returns:**
*
last humidity reading in per thousand
### getTemperature
getTemperature()
Returns the temperature of the last reading.
**Returns:**
*
last temperature reading in 0.1ºC
